About Jasper Creek Walk
Near Thames in Waikato, Jasper Creek Walk runs 0.5 km as a track.
A 10-minute (250 m) loop starting at Hotoritori Campsite in the Kauaeranga Valley, Coromandel Forest Park. It passes through regenerating totara, rimu, towai and kahikatea with several varieties of fungi and ground orchids.
Graded easy, it climbs about 9 m overall, pitching up to 7 % at its steepest, and takes about 6m to walk.
Dogs are welcome here on the lead. DOC’s own wording: “Dogs on a leash are permitted on most walking tracks but not the Kauaeranga Kauri Trail, the Pinnacles Track or at Pinnacles Hut.”.
